As the world went remote in 2020, many businesses turned to cloud technology to help keep content flowing, causing a massive spike in cloud adoption. As one data point, Signiant reported a more than 230% increase in data moving into and out of cloud storage using its own Media Shuttle SaaS offering. For many looking to build a supportive remote infrastructure, cloud storage and a reliable file transfer solution has become a powerful combination.
